Services Offered by Affordable Locksmiths
An expert locksmith can use a series of services to help you with your car keys. Here are a few of the most typical services:
- Key Duplication: This service involves creating a precise copy of your existing car key. It's simple for standard metal keys however can be more complicated for keys with electronic elements.
- Key Programming: Many contemporary cars have transponder keys that require to be programmed to the vehicle's computer system. A locksmith can program a new key to guarantee it works perfectly with your car.
- Key Extraction: If your key breaks off in the lock, a locksmith can securely eliminate it without causing damage to the lock or the vehicle.
- Lock Repair and Replacement: If your car lock is harmed or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ace it, guaranteeing that your vehicle stays safe and secure.
- Emergency Lockout Assistance: In the event that you are locked out of your car, a locksmith can provide fast and effective assistance to get you back in.

Common Car Key Problems and Solutions
- Lost Car Keys: This is the most typical concern. A locksmith can develop a brand-new key based on your vehicle's make and design.
- Broken Car Keys: If your key breaks in the lock, a locksmith can extract the broken piece and create a brand-new key.
- Lost Key Fob: Modern key fobs can be pricey to replace at a car dealership. A locksmith can typically supply a more budget-friendly solution by programming a new fob.
- Stuck Ignition Key: Sometimes, the key gets stuck in the ignition. A locksmith can assist remove it safely without causing damage to the vehicle.
- Keyless Entry Issues: If your keyless entry system quits working, a locksmith can identify the problem and offer an option, such as reprogramming the system or replacing the battery.

Q: How much does a locksmith typically charge for car key services?A: The expense can vary depending upon the service and the locksmith. Key duplication for a conventional metal key can cost between ₤ 10 and ₤ 50, while programming a transponder key can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150. Emergency situation services might be more costly, however numerous locksmiths provide flat rates or discount rates.
